Optometry is a health care profession which involves examining the eyes and applicable visual systems for defects or abnormalities as well as the medical diagnosis and management of eye disease. Traditionally, the field of optometry began with the primary focus of correcting refractive error through the use of spectacles.
Doctors of Optometry (ODs), commonly known as optometrists, are the independent primary health care professionals for the eye.
